I'm not seeing how a threadless stem is going to help the OP with his problem. They don't seem to bring the bars up that much higher than a quill stem.

How about changing the stem to something shorter like a 90mm to bring the bars closer, and change those deep drop bars to something with a shallower drop? The seat looks awfully high to. Maybe you can bring that down some? The problem here just might be the fit of the bike with the these components and set-up. Maybe a good LBS could help you get a better fit and make you more comfortable
